  • Abstract
    This work investigates the humidity influence on the polyester/glass fiber composite material containing fillers (ASP 400). The materials are exposed to both distilled and sea water at 45 °C. The moisture diffusivity and the moisture equilibrium reached by this composite were determined by using the gravimetric test method. Experiments results indicate that the distilled water diffuses in all composite much more rapidly than the sea water [H. Ben Daly, H. Ben Brahim, N. Hfaiedh, M. Harchay, R. Boukhili, Polymer Composite, 28, 355–364, 2007]. In order to probe the effect of moisture absorption at the interface, mechanical measurements are performed using the nano-indentation test.
